🔷 Overview

Securing the care pathway and rapid rehabilitation procedures after surgery require optimizing care by involving all stakeholders in the care pathway and patients. This training emphasizes preoperative preparation, anesthetic management, and assessment of the return home to prevent postoperative complications and promote quality of care.

🔷 Program

PART 1: autonomous, asynchronous

  • ‍Introduction totraining
  • Pre-test (positioning test)
  • Video simulation
    • Immersive video-simulation of the overall management of a 71-year-old patient, from the anesthesia consultation to the evaluation of the return home after a total hip replacement.
  • Summary of key points to remember
    • Understand the issues surrounding the surgical checklist.
    • Preventing post-operative cognitive dysfunction in the elderly.
    • Use teach-back to ensure that patient information is clearly understood.
  • ‍Post-test (measuring progress and validating skills) & Action plan
  • ‍Training assessment

PART 2: collective, videoconference debriefing

  • Video-simulation debriefing with a risk management expert
    • Identify discrepancies between professional practice and best practices to challenge current practices.
    • Identify individual and team areas for improvement.
    • Establish an individual and collective action plan to strengthen teamwork.
